  • Page 4: Introduction

    There are 3 hot keys for major functions of the speed dome camera, Digital Video Recorder, and monitor, allowing you to switch functions without complicated operation. The EKB500 is capable of controlling a speed dome’s panning and tilting movement with variable speed from 0.1r/sec to 360° /sec as well as its zoom, focus and iris commands can be performed by one-touch button.

  • Page 7: Feature

    3. FEATURE 1. Main function keys Main function keys allow you to switch the control of DVRs, monitors and cameras easily. 2. Three-way Joystick The 3-way Joystick is for controlling speed dome mainly. Shift it right/left and up/down to view right/left and up/down subjects, and turn it clockwise/counter-clockwise to zoom in/out.

  • Page 18: Menu Password

    Note: Up to 8 keyboards can be connected, and each keyboard has to have an exclusive ID to indicate each keyboard on the RS-485 bus. The master keyboard ID has to value as 0 and the subkeyboards can be set from 1 to 7 as its value.

  • Page 34: Alarm To Position/Tour Link

    6.1.5. Alarm to Position/Tour Link EPTZ1000 have 4 alarm inputs that can be set to link to a position or a tour when an alarm is triggered. Set an alarm link: Press F1 to set an alarm link. Enter the alarm number, and then press Enter.
  • Page 35: Main Setup Menu

    DVR. 6.2.1. Main setup menu Press MENU to enter the main setup menu. In the main menu, dial the Shuttle to select an item or a value, and press Enter to enter a subentry or go to next item. There are 17 items in the main menu, which are CLOCL, DAYLIGHT SAVING, TIMER, SEQUENCE, TITLE, COVERT, ALARM, MOTION, RECORD, NETWORK, CONTROL, BUZZER, ARCHIVE, MATRIX, DISK, PTZ and SYSTEM setting menus.
